#bc2764 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bc2764 is composed of 73.7% red, 15.3% green and 39.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.3% magenta, 46.8% yellow and 26.3% black. It has a hue angle of 335.4 degrees, a saturation of 65.6% and a lightness of 44.5%. #bc2764 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4ec8 with #790000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#bc2764 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bc2764 has RGB values of R:188, G:39, B:100 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.47,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12330852.

Shades and Tints of #bc2764

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090205 is the darkest color, while #fef8fa is the lightest one.

Tones of #bc2764

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#766d71 is the less saturated color, while #df045e is the most saturated one.
